All literal "team" tier-value references renamed to "family" across API routes, admin UI, OpenAPI schemas, and lib/tiers.ts. The DB enum value itself is renamed in place via ALTER TYPE ... RENAME VALUE (migration 0044) rather than drizzle-kit's auto-generated drop-and-recreate-the-enum migration, which would have failed against any existing row still holding 'team' — RENAME VALUE preserves existing data with no cast/backfill needed. Also adds STRIPE_PLAN.md — a full Stripe billing integration plan (Checkout+Portal, tier→Price mapping, admin billing dashboard, and a multi-user Family-group design since Family is meant to cover several accounts under one subscription, not one payer). Planning only, no Stripe code yet. v0.47.0
